HC Deb 21 December 1938 vol 342 c2917W
Mr. Trevor Cox

asked the Minister of Transport whether in view of the numbers of persons unemployed in North-East Cheshire, the following approved road schemes could not be expedited: proposed Hyde-Romiley Road, Bennett Street to Manchester Road by-pass road, road from Mottram old road to Godley Arches, so as to provide more work in this district and to improve road communications?

Mr. Burgin

I understand that the Cheshire County Council and Hyde Borough Council have under consideration the line for a new road between Hyde and Romiley. When the details have been settled, any application which may be made for a grant from the Road Fund will have my immediate attention. I have no information as to the town council's intentions in regard to the other two roads to which my hon. Friend refers.
